I am working with While loop in sql and I have tried applying code on these dates.

DECLARE @StartDate DATETIME = '2018-08-01';
DECLARE @EndDate DATETIME = '2018-08-15';

WHILE @StartDate < @EndDate

BEGIN

SELECT @StartDate 
SET @StartDate = @StartDate+1

END;

When I run this I get the output in multiple windows though I want it to be in same window.

    Do not use + to add dates... this method only works sometimes and you're going to get unexpected results eventually. i.e. if you use another date type, or you want to add something other than a day. use dateadd always, to avoid this. Commented Aug 15, 2018 at 13:57

    As an example, the set-based way of approaching this may assume that you've already built a calendar table in your database (one row per day, with columns for interesting things you may want to know for each day, such as whether your organisation considers it to be a working day). You'd then just SELECT from this table where the date lies between your two endpoints. (Many people have a gut reaction to the thought of a calendar table - "wouldn't it end up containing a lot of rows?"- without realising the 20 years is less than 10000. Your loop is making a select, so each iteration of the loop will provide a new query results window. If you want it to come back as one result set, you will have to insert it into a table and select all outside of the loop.

DECLARE @StartDate DATETIME = '2018-08-01';
DECLARE @EndDate DATETIME = '2018-08-15';
DECLARE @table TABLE (yourdate DATETIME)
WHILE @StartDate < @EndDate

BEGIN

INSERT INTO @table (yourdate)
SELECT @startdate 
SET @StartDate = @StartDate+1

END;

SELECT * 
FROM @Table

You can use recursive way with common_table_expression instead :

DECLARE @StartDate DATETIME = '2018-08-01';
DECLARE @EndDate DATETIME = '2018-08-15';

WITH t AS (
     SELECT @StartDate AS Startdate
     UNION ALL
     SELECT DATEADD(DAY, 1, Startdate)
     FROM t
     WHERE Startdate < @EndDate 
)

SELECT Startdate
FROM t;

Try with #temp table, because whenever that while loop running you are selecting a new SELECT statement, that is why it comes in a different window. To get the all result in one window you could try CTE or #temp table.

DECLARE @StartDate DATETIME = '2018-08-01';
DECLARE @EndDate DATETIME = '2018-08-15';

CREATE TABLE #Temp 
(
Date date
)

WHILE @StartDate < @EndDate

BEGIN

INSERT INTO #Temp VALUES (@StartDate)

SET @StartDate = @StartDate+1

END;

SELECT * FROM #Temp
